Fujifilm X-T20 and Instax SQ10 Received EISA Awards

EISA CONSUMER COMPACT SYSTEM CAMERA 2017-2018 FUJIFILM X-T20 (HERE) The Fujifilm X-T20 is a compact, mirrorless consumer camera that produces sharp, clean images and 4K video quality at a competitive price. At the heart of the camera is its 24.3 million pixel X-Trans CMOS III sensor and X-Processor Pro, which are jointly responsible for the extraordinary […]

Instax SQ10 Now Shipping and Early Reviews/Hack

Ivan Joshua Loh hacked his Instax Square SQ10 to print images from his Fujifilm GFX, X-T2, X-Pro2 and X100F via the micro SD card. The process involves converting your JPG files into JPEG files that are JFIF compliant using Paint Shop Pro if you aren’t using a camera that creates compatible files. If you want to read more […]
